| """ |
| API Contract Validator Environment Client. |
| |
| Maintains a persistent WebSocket connection to the environment server. |
| Each client instance has its own isolated session. |
| """ |
|
|
| from typing import Any, Dict |
|
|
| from openenv.core import EnvClient |
| from openenv.core.client_types import StepResult |
|
|
| try: |
| from .models import ValidatorAction, ValidatorObservation, ValidatorState |
| except (ImportError, ModuleNotFoundError): |
| from models import ValidatorAction, ValidatorObservation, ValidatorState |
|
|
|
|
| class ValidatorEnv( |
| EnvClient[ValidatorAction, ValidatorObservation, ValidatorState] |
| ): |
| """Client for the API Contract Validator Environment. |
| |
| Example:: |
| |
| with ValidatorEnv(base_url="http://localhost:7860").sync() as env: |
| result = env.reset() |
| print(result.observation.task_name) |
| result = env.step(ValidatorAction( |
| field_path="email", |
| violation_type="missing_required", |
| description="Required field 'email' is missing.", |
| )) |
| print(result.observation.feedback) |
| |
| Example with Docker:: |
| |
| env = ValidatorEnv.from_docker_image("api-contract-validator:latest") |
| result = env.reset() |
| ... |
| env.close() |
| """ |
